What We Do

Engineering mission-critical platforms with precision and purpose

At Endev Systems, we design and deliver mission-critical, high-performance embedded hardware platforms for demanding industrial and data-center applications. Our expertise spans x86 motherboards, FPGA-based systems, data-center servers, and high-speed networking equipment, engineered with a strong focus on reliability, performance, compliance, and manufacturability. We develop SBCs, SOMs, and carrier boards for processors, FPGAs, SoCs, and ASICs, addressing complex challenges in high-speed interfaces, power delivery, EMI/ESD, and thermal constraints.

Our engineering covers the entire product lifecycle—from architecture and schematic design to signal & power integrity, PCB layout, mechanical and thermal optimization, firmware, embedded software, and system-level integration. With a production-driven mindset and deep cross-disciplinary expertise, Endev Systems transforms complex engineering ideas into robust, scalable, and production-ready solutions.

High Speed PCB Layout
Upto 48 Layers HDI board layout. Digital and mixed-signal designs (DDR, PCIe, USB, Ethernet, SERDES). Controlled impedance, length matching, differential pair optimization. Signal Integrity (SI), Power Integrity (PI), EMI/EMC compliance. IPC Class-3 oriented layouts for reliable, production-ready hardware.
